π Company Context
Industry: Cabify operates in the mobility and tech sectors, focusing on transforming cities into better living spaces and making them more sustainable, accessible, and humane.
Company Size: Cabify has 1,001-5,000 employees, providing ample opportunities for growth and collaboration.
Founded: 2011, in Madrid, Spain
Company Description:
- Cabify is an Ibero-American mobility company that develops technology to transform cities
- Operates in 6 countries and more than 40 cities, connecting users, companies, and drivers safely, flexibly, and with quality
- Committed to environmental sustainability, aiming to be a zero-emissions company by 2030
